WebPeople at risk of anaphylaxis include people with co-existing as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, or heart disease, people who have experienced angio-oedema with … WebSep 23, 2024 · Anaphylaxis is the name given to an extreme form of allergic reaction. Typically, it occurs very suddenly and without warning. The symptoms affect many parts of the body. Anaphylaxis can cause swelling of the lips and tongue, breathing problems, collapse and loss of consciousness. The symptoms become rapidly worse and, without …
